About this course

By combining behavioral economics with eldercare, this course provides a unique perspective on decision-making, motivation, and well-being in older adults. Learners will gain a deep understanding of the cognitive and emotional changes that occur with age and how to apply behavioral economics principles to improve eldercare practices and policies. This program is ideal for professionals in healthcare, social work, gerontology, and related fields who wish to advance their careers and make a positive impact on the lives of older adults. By completing this course, learners will develop a competitive edge in the industry and be well-prepared to meet the challenges and opportunities of an aging population.

Course Details

• Introduction to Behavioral Economics in Eldercare
• Understanding Cognitive Biases in Elder Decision Making
• The Role of Emotions in Economic Choices of the Elderly
• Applying Behavioral Economics to Eldercare: Nudges and Choice Architecture
• Behavioral Economics and Financial Decisions of Seniors
• The Impact of Social Norms on Eldercare: Behavioral Economics Perspective
• Behavioral Economics Tools to Improve Health Outcomes in Eldercare
• Overcoming Barriers to Adoption of Behavioral Economics in Eldercare
• Designing Effective Behavioral Interventions for Eldercare
• Ethical Considerations in Using Behavioral Economics in Eldercare
